Description

This course includes instruction in the following areas: structure and function of Geographic Information Systems (GIS), map projections and coordinate systems, geographic database editing, acquisition and interpretation of aerial photographs, incorporation of Global Positioning System (GPS) coordinate data into a GIS, and production of maps. Course emphasis is on GIS in a land management context. Hands-on experience is provided through laboratory exercises employing GIS software. Spring. Prerequisite(s): FRSC 2500 with a minimum grade of C. Corequisite(s): FRSC 3255.
